Webb1 okt. 2024 · Press Command-Shift-5 to open the Screenshot app. Select Options. From the Save to section, select your preferred location. If you select Other Location, you can choose a different folder of choice or create a new folder. That's it; once you've selected a new location, all your new screenshots will be saved there until you change it again. Simple.
